William Laipple is a Certified Financial Planner (CFP®) with 25 years of experience in the financial services industry. He has been a partner at Stonebridge Wealth Management LLC since 2011 and previously worked at Comprehensive Asset Management Serving Inc. and Commonwealth Financial Network. Stonebridge Wealth Management serves individual clients, trusts, corporations, partnerships, and tax-exempt entities, managing approximately $232 million for around 280 clients. The firm offers discretionary investment management, financial planning, and family office and business-consulting services, tailoring investment programs to clients' goals, risk tolerance, and tax and estate considerations.
